About The Position

The Senior PPUSA Subject Matter Expert (SME) is a seasoned professional responsible for providing deep functional and technical expertise in Finastra’s PAYplus USA solution in a production banking environment. This role supports a U.S. bank client and plays a critical part in complex issue resolution, configuration advisory, and client engagement. The SME works independently with minimal guidance and acts as a trusted advisor across Finastra and client teams.
